autonomousɔˈtɒn ə məs
English Definitions:
autonomous, independent, self-governing, sovereign (adj)
(of political bodies) not controlled by outside forces
"an autonomous judiciary"; "a sovereign state"
autonomous (adj)
existing as an independent entity
"the partitioning of India created two separate and autonomous jute economies"
autonomous, self-directed, self-reliant (adj)
(of persons) free from external control and constraint in e.g. action and judgment
autonomous (Adjective)
Self-governing. Governing independently.
autonomous (Adjective)
Acting on one's own or independently; of a child, acting without being governed by parental or guardian rules.
autonomous (Adjective)
Used with no subject, indicating an unknown or unspecified agent; used in similar situations as the passive in English (the difference being that the theme in the English passive construction is the subject, while in the Celtic autonomous construction the theme is the object and there is no subject).
autonomous
In developmental psychology and moral, political, and bioethical philosophy, autonomy is the capacity to make an informed, uncoerced decision. Autonomous organizations or institutions are independent or self-governing. Autonomy can also be defined from a human resources perspective, where it denotes a (relatively high) level of discretion granted to an employee in his or her work. In such cases, autonomy is known to generally increase job satisfaction. Self-actualized individuals are thought to operate autonomously of external expectations. In a medical context, respect for a patient's personal autonomy is considered one of many fundamental ethical principles in medicine.
